Business Context and Reporting Period
Precision Optics Corporation, Inc. (POCI) filed a Form 8-K on June 2, 2025, reporting the entry into a material definitive agreement. The company is incorporated in Massachusetts and trades on the Nasdaq Stock Market under the symbol POCI.

Material Changes and Agreement Details
On June 2, 2025, the Company entered into a Lease Agreement with 550 King Street, LLC for approximately 19,590 rentable square feet in Littleton, Massachusetts. Key terms include:
- Term: Initial term of 7.5 years, with two options to extend for additional five-year periods.
- Commencement: Targeted for August 1, 2025, upon substantial completion of tenant improvements.
- Rent Structure: Base rent is abated for the first six months. The annual base rent for the first year is $361,435.50 ($30,119.63 per month), increasing by 3% annually thereafter.
- Additional Costs: The Company is responsible for a 7.22% pro-rata share of real estate taxes and operating expenses.
- Permitted Use: General office, laboratory, manufacturing, warehousing, and showroom.
- Termination Rights: If the Term Commencement Date does not occur by January 1, 2026 (excluding tenant delays), the Company may terminate the lease and receive a refund of all sums paid.
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
The filing contains no forward-looking guidance, management commentary on financial outlook, or discussion of general business risks. The primary contingency noted is the potential delay in tenant improvements; if the Landlord fails to complete improvements by October 1, 2025, the Company is entitled to one additional day of abated rent for each day of delay.
